Abstract

Dispositif ayant des possibilités d'amortissement accrues du système d'entraînement lors du passage à vitesse nulle entre le freinage et la marche normale. Il comprend a. un premier dispositif 47, 61 relié au moteur pour délivrer un signal de réaction d'angle (sin theta T ; theta .m ) représentatif de l'angle de phase réel entre le courant et le flux qui agissent l'un sur l'autre dans le moteur lorsque celui-ci est excité; et b. un deuxième dispositif 60 qui réagit au signal de réaction d'angle pour commander l'excitation du moteur 12 en fonction du signal de réaction d'angle. Application aux véhicules à entraînement électrique.
